Detecting early signs of patient deterioration in the ICU and the general ward. Predictive insights can be particularly valuable in the ICU, where a patient’s life may depend on timely intervention when their condition is about to deteriorate.

Witryna13 lip 2024 · Healthcare data visualization is one of the crucial stages of data analysis. It enables faster interpretation and a deeper understanding of information, resulting in better decisions and quick actions when they’re needed. Technologies like smartwatches … Witryna5 sie 2024 · Data analytics may help pharmacists and providers manage patient drug therapies in real-time. This can reduce readmissions, hospitalizations, and emergency visits, which means cost savings overall.
